Output 34c5d4ac3cf04e1e2e57a5698864c4189016f8582c5083646e3b50fc9de7ee72:0

value
27285551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5037b7efaf8b6837210d6238c204e95f2441c846 OP_EQUAL
address
391AjHAXfj62WZbL3tKsUbFhSr3zeeB73R
transaction
34c5d4ac3cf04e1e2e57a5698864c4189016f8582c5083646e3b50fc9de7ee72
spent
true